Abstract
AbstractThe study reports velocity ellipsoid parameters including the kinematical properties of K dwarf stars. Herein, two samples of K dwarf stars are presented with the solar neighborhood ( pc) for high (; 106 points) and low galactic latitudes (; 199 points). We calculated spatial velocities (, , and ; km s) along the galactic coordinates and the velocity dispersion (, , ; km s), the vertex longitude (), which have often differed significantly from zero like many of our analyses, i.e., (; 106 points) and (; 199 points). Moreover, we computed the solar motion, i.e., km s, and other solar elements (e.g., , , , and ). Finally, we estimated Oort's constants, i.e., km s kpc and ‐ km s kpc, both indicating that the rotational velocity was km s.
